Symbolism and Narrative
The focal point of the design is the chilling visual narrative: Salome holding, or presented with, the severed head of John the Baptist. This stark juxtaposition underscores the themes of beauty and danger, temptation and sin. The severed head serves as a powerful symbol of martyrdom and divine justice, while Salome's beauty can represent the alluring nature of vice and the complexities of human morality.
